DSPIC33EV128GM002-I/SO Description
The Microchip Technology's DSPIC33EV128GM002-I/SO is a digital signal processor (DSP) integrated circuit (IC) that is designed for a range of applications, including motor control, power management, and industrial control.
Description:
The DSPIC33EV128GM002-I/SO is a member of the dsPIC33E family of microcontrollers, which are based on the 16-bit dsPIC33E processor core. The device features 128KB of program memory, 16KB of data memory, and a range of integrated peripherals, including a 10-bit analog-to-digital converter (ADC), a 12-bit digital-to-analog converter (DAC), and a range of communication interfaces.
Features:
- 16-bit dsPIC33E processor core with up to 40 MIPS performance
- 128KB of program memory and 16KB of data memory
- 10-bit ADC with up to 20 channels
- 12-bit DAC
- Up to 56 digital I/O pins
- Up to 8 PWM channels
- USB and CAN communication interfaces
- On-chip debugging and programming support
Applications:
The DSPIC33EV128GM002-I/SO is well-suited for a range of applications, including:
- Motor control: Brushless DC (BLDC) motor control, permanent magnet synchronous motor (PMSM) control, and switched reluctance motor (SRM) control
- Power management: Battery charging and management, power conversion, and energy harvesting
- Industrial control: Servo control, robotics, and factory automation
- Automotive: Engine control, transmission control, and safety systems
